Tyrone Spong set to make MMA debut for Titan FC November 2nd

Former K-1 kickboxer Tyrone Spong is making his way into the MMA arena this fall. With a weight cut down to 205 lbs. Spong will make his debut for Titan FC this November 2nd. Spong has been training with Rashad Evans, Alistair Overeem and the rest of the Blackzillians in Florida in preparation for his MMA debut. Greg Jackson gives his support to Jon Jones

Greg Jackson, coach for Jon “Bones” Jones, has formally pledged his support for the UFC Light-Heavyweight Champion, who was recently arrested for DUI after crashing his Bentley into a utility pole in Binghamton, New York, in the early-morning hours of May 19. Jones had the support of the UFC behind him including CEO Dana White, Malki Kawa (his manager) and one-time rival Rashad Evans.
